    This is a repost from last night but some may not have seen it, hopefully it helps show the situation in week 29. As a previous FFS article stated there is a chance that PL games could be rescheduled during the same game week, although this is not what happened last season....

    I've been looking at the FA Cup fixtures and the Premiership fixtures that will have to be moved depending on results.
    I’ve assigned the % chance of each premiership team winning – let’s not argue over random 5%’s!

    Fulham (70%) vs Sheffield United
    Sunderland (50%) vs Southampton (50%)
    Cardiff (70%) vs Wigan
    Man City (60%) vs Chelsea (40%)
    Everton (65%) vs Swansea (35%)
    Arsenal (55%) vs Liverpool (45%)
    Brighton vs Hull (50%)

    Using these %’s here are the fixtures for week 29 with how likely they are to be on:
    WBA vs MUN 100%
    NOR vs STO 100%
    CHE vs TOT 60%
    CPL vs SOU 50%
    WHM vs HUL 50%
    MCI vs AVL 40%
    NEW vs EVE 35%
    ARS vs SWA 30%
    LIV vs SUN 28%
    CAR vs FUL 9%

    In the worst case scenario we could have only four games being played.
    One of Chelsea and Man City (corrected from previous post) will have a fixture.
    It is possible that the only other game to be played in week 29 would be either CPL vs SOU or NEW vs EVE.
    I thought my Boruc/Mannone rotation meant I was safe, for a keeper at least, in week 29 but if Southampton and Liverpool win (23% chance) then I end up with no keeper – and barely any outfield players!

    We'll have two gameweeks to plan once we know the results (assuming no replays) but with no MCI, MUN, SUN or WBA the week before this is going to be tough!
